如何使用MySQL UPDATE删除连字符?

时间:2012-10-23 16:08:13

标签: mysql sql

  

可能重复:
  How can I use mySQL replace() to replace strings in multiple records?
  MySQL search to ignore hyphens

使用没有php的mysql UPDATE从字段中删除连字符的最佳方法是什么?

field: 211-555-1212 > 2115551212

1 个答案:

答案 0 :(得分:33)

您可以使用UPDATE

REPLACE()功能
UPDATE yourtable
SET field = replace(field, '-', '')

请参阅SQL Fiddle With Demo

SELECT

SELECT replace(field, '-', '') field
FROM yourtable